Frequently asked questions about West Side Elementary

How many students attend West Side Elementary?

West Side Elementary has 406 students enrolled. It is a public school in Elkhorn, WI. CCD year-over-year: 452 (2022-23) → 431 (2023-24), nearly flat (-21).

What is the student-teacher ratio at West Side Elementary?

The student-teacher ratio at West Side Elementary is 13.1:1, which is 9% lower than the Wisconsin average of 14.4:1 and 17%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.

What percentage of students receive free lunch at West Side Elementary?

32.1% of students at West Side Elementary are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Wisconsin average of 38.5%.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of West Side Elementary?

The largest demographic group at West Side Elementary is White at 79.1% of enrollment, in Elkhorn, WI.
